jackfish
Gebruiker
- Lid geworden
- 10 sep 2010
- Berichten
- 297
Geachte VBA specialisten,
Met onderstaande code lukt het om een e-mailadres uit de Global Address List te halen. Op welke manier kan ik de voornaam uit de lijst halen?. Dus met 1 druk op de knop zowel het e-mailadres verkrijgen en de voornaam in de aanhef van het e-mailbericht wegschrijven.
Alvast dank. Gr Jackfish
Met onderstaande code lukt het om een e-mailadres uit de Global Address List te halen. Op welke manier kan ik de voornaam uit de lijst halen?. Dus met 1 druk op de knop zowel het e-mailadres verkrijgen en de voornaam in de aanhef van het e-mailbericht wegschrijven.
Private Sub CMD_aan_Click()
Dim cdoSession, cdoAddressBook, olkRecipients, objAE
On Error Resume Next
Set cdoSession = CreateObject("MAPI.Session")
cdoSession.Logon "", "", False, False
Set olkRecipients = cdoSession.AddressBook(, "Global Address List", 0, False)
For Each objAE In olkRecipients
TXTnaamcollega.Text = objAE.Name
Next
Set olkRecipients = Nothing
cdoSession.Logoff
Set cdoSession = Nothing
End Sub
Alvast dank. Gr Jackfish
